Significance of IN PERIOD and FOR PERIOD

Hi experts can any one explain me
What is Retro calculation? and significance of IN PERIOD and FOR PERIOD while Retro calculation. If possible please explain with an example.

Hi,
Retro calculation done automatically by SAP \
weh you make changes in master data in back date retro run will take place.
The retroactive accounting date or limit determines the exact date until which master data and time data can be changed in the payroll past. The retroactive accounting limit is based on the following values:
1.Per payroll area (payroll control record): Earliest possible retroactive accounting period
2.Employee hiring date
3.Per Ijndividual employee the feild Earliest personal retroactive accounting date Payroll Status infotype0003.
If the date set for each payroll area differs from the date specified for the employee, the later date is used.
The most important thing to remeber is with regard to retroactive accounting limit for an employee is the hire date of the employee., one can neither run retro from a date prior to the Hiring date nor he can make any changes to master data prior to hiring date
Retro is triggered in a payroll if u hav done master data change of an employee. This means 1) Any change in an infotype triggers retro. 2) Retro is also field dependent in an infotype.
This is configured using view V_T582A under frame "Retro Accounting Trigger".
Also note,
1) Control record - PA03 contains earliest retro date, meaning retro cannot be run previous to that date for all employees in that payroll area.
2) Infotype 0003 contains a field "earliest master data change" meaning during next payroll run retro will run from that particular period onwards for that employee.
3) Infotype 0003 contains a field "Earl.pers. RA date" meaning retro cannot run beyond that date for that employee. (this field values are stored in table PA0003)

  • Review period and Selection period in Enterprise Compensation Management

    Dear all,
    Anybody can explain about review period and selection period???
    Theory says u2026
    Review period
    The period when manager can plan and submit recommendations through MSS
    Selection period
    The period which system retrieves the set of objects (Org units, positions and employees) for compensation on portal.
    But I am bit confused with thisu2026 when this review will happen? In the beginning?
    Say example
    If itu2019s a merit increment and 01.01.2011-31.12.2011 is the valuation periodu2026 and we will give the increment in effective 01.01.2012 .Then when it be will the review period  and when it will be the selection period?
    Anybody can explain with examples plsu2026.
    Thanks and Regards
    Richard

    Hi Richard,
    You supplied the correct definitions, but your explanation is not correct. 
    The Review Period is that period of time the manager can access the system to enter the recommendation for a pay change.  In your example it might be 12/15 to 12/31.  Only during this period will the review be available for entry.  The 1/1 effective date is set in the Item attributes. 
    The Selection Period indicates for which employees the manager can make recommendations.  For example, if a person is transferred on December 20th in the above scenario - you would want the first manager to still create the recommendation and the individual not to appear for the new manager.  Thus, you would put 12/15 as the beginning and ending date for the Selection period.  Each manager would then see his/her direct reports as of that date in the recommendation area.  If you put 1/1/ to 12/31 in this field, any manager of the individual during the year could see and make entries in the recommendation area for the employee.
    Hope these examples help.

  • Consolidating with fiscal periods and calendar periods

    Hi, Does anyone have any information out there on how to configure the system to pull data for fiscal period for some companies and calendar period for other companies?  Or any horror stories about trying to do it that way.
    Thanks.

    Stacy,
    For consolidation as a whole only one fiscal year variant is allowed. However, there is possibility of collecting data of different fiscal year variant and using appropriate currency translation rates as per that units fiscal year variant.
    For example, if you have consolidation fiscal year variant as 31st March ending and you have one unit X as fiscal year variant 31st december ending, in this case the 12th period data of consolidation unit X will be translated using exchange rate as on 31st dec and not as on 31st March.
    Hope this might be helpful to you...though no direct response to your question.

  • Product Cost by Period and Product Cost by Order

    Hi,
    For one client can we go for a group of materials(FERT) with Product Cost by Period and for some other group of materials materials (FERT) Product Cost by Order.
    My question is can both the concepts be used simultaniously for one client?
    Any difficultieis if you follow both the concepts simultaniously.
    I Would greatly appreciate your replies.
    Thanks!!!
    -Kumar

    Hi
    You can very well use both the scenarios at same time.. Absolutely no issues with it...
    Ensure that your Prod order types are separate for both the scenarios....
    Prod Order type for Cost by order will have FUL as settlement type and the order type for Cost by period will have PER....
    So, your user in shop floor needs to have that discipline of selecting the correct order type..
    If your identification is based on some field like Material group, you can also put a custom ABAP check which wil give an error message incase wrong order type is chosen
    For eg: Mat group ABC is allowed for cost by order... Order type for cost by order is Say, ZPP1... Your ABAP code can check if Mat group  is ABC and order type is not ZPP1, then issue an error message
    To put this check, use BADI WORKORDER_UPDATE

  • For Period & In Period

    Hi Gurus
    Can anybody tell me what is the "FOR PERIOD" & "IN PERIOD". what is the purpose?
    what steps we need to do to get them in Payroll Results?
    Thanks & Regards

    Hi LB,
    For period means that for the period the payroll run and In Period means in which that payroll record of for period getsd created.
    So lets take an eg. too make it more clear
    I have executed regular payroll for 01 2009
    then the for period and in period value will be same, which will be 01 2009 and 01 2009
    Now when I executes payroll for 2nd period of 2009 then it retroed back to 1 st period. So one A record created for 01 2009
    so now the entries will be:
    Status     For Period    In Period
    P            01 2009        01 2009
    A            01 2009        02 2009
    A            02 2009        02 2009
    So it also one of the check to find out that the pay result you are viewing was the actual run or retor.
    Also in few cases in In Period or For Period instead of pay period you will find four digit number so that means the for period or in period is off-cycle run
    They get created by themselves in the payroll run through payroll driver and is governed thru control record values.

  • Budgeting and Planning periods in Comensation Management

    Hi guys,
    Do budgeting periods and Planning periods have to be the same in compensation management? Based on the SAP documentation, I understand that planning period can be different from budgeting period? What if my client has budget period from 01/01/2009 to 12/31/2009 and his planning period from 04/01/2009 to 03/31/2009? It should not matter to me since we are assigning the budgets to the adustment types. What are your views on this? Can you please let me know @ the earliest?
    Thanks in advance
    Sri

    HI,
    You can have different budget period and planning periods...it depends upon how the client wants it but you need to check how the amount assigned to an employee is deducted and from which budget period..
    eg. budget periods
    01.01.2008 31.12.2008
    01.01.2009 31.12.2009
    Planning period 01.04.2008 31.03.2009
    Planning period is overlapping 2 budgets hence will the amount for april to december be deducted from first budget and for the remaining 3 months from the second budget period.
